So, what is kokosnöt?
Kokosnöt, also known as coconut in English, is a tropical fruit that grows on the coconut palm tree. It has a hard, brown, fibrous outer shell and a white, fleshy interior with a sweet, nutty flavor. This versatile ingredient can be used in a variety of dishes, from savory curries to sweet desserts, as well as in drinks such as coconut water and coconut milk. It is a great source of healthy fats, fiber, and essential minerals such as potassium, iron, and magnesium. Whether consumed fresh, grated, or in various processed forms, kokosnöt adds a distinct tropical flavor and nutritional value to any dish.
